简述RSA算法的加密过程。相关知识点: 试题来源: 解析 RSA算法的加密过程为:1) 首先根据一定的规整将字符串转换为正整数z,例如对应为0到36,转化后形成了一个整数序列。 2) 对于每个字符对应的正整数映射值z,计算其加密值M=(N^e)%n。 其中N^e表示位N的e次方。 3) 解密方收到密文后开始解密,计算解密后的...
试题来源: 解析 Eg:n=p*q=35Fn)=(p-1)(q-1)=24若gcd(e,f(n))=1则取e=5由d=e-1modf(n)可取d=5加密:若明文为Z,m值为26,则me=265=11881376,密文c=memod n=31解密:密文为31,则cd=315=28629151解密m=cdmod,n=26,即Z反馈 收藏 ...
简述rsa加密算法的过程: RSA是一种非对称加密算法,其加密和解密过程分别使用公钥和私钥。下面是RSA加密算法的过程: 选择两个质数p和q,计算它们的乘积N=p*q。选择一个整数e,使得1<e<φ(N),且e和φ(N)互质,其中φ(N)为N的欧拉函数。 计算d,使得d是e关于模φ(N)的乘法逆元,即d*e ≡ 1 (mod φ(N...
RSA算法的数学原理:先来找出三个数, p, q, r,其中 p, q 是两个相异的质数, r 是与 (p-1)(q-1) 互质的数。p, q, r 这三个数便是 private key。接著, 找出m, 使得 rm == 1 mod (p-1)(q-1)... 这...
《网络安全》中RSA加密算法的计算过程 这个就是当时老师上课给的例子,让我们自己再摸索摸索其中的原理,但是寻思了良久就是不太明白哈。如有高手请简单说说。例子如下: 示例:给定素数p=3,q=7,用RSA公开密钥算法生成一对密钥,并对明文m=5进行加密。要求:需要有计算的过程,并且公钥与私钥不能相同。
RSA方法的工作原理如下:1) 任意选取两个不同的大质数p和q,计算乘积r=p*q;2) 任意选取一个大...
计算题 以p=5,q=7为例,简述RSA算法的加密和解密过程。【参考答案】 Eg:n=p*q=35Fn)=(p-1)(q-1)=24若gcd(e,f(n))=1则取e=5由d=e-1modf(n)可取d=5加密:若明文为Z,m值为26,则me=265=11881376,...(↓↓↓ 点击下方‘点击查看答案’看完整答案 ↓↓↓) 点击查看答案 <上一...